One of the most traditional forms of medical training is the didactic model, which involves lectures, textbooks, and exams. This model has been the cornerstone of medical education for centuries, providing students with a foundation of knowledge in basic sciences and clinical reasoning. While didactic teaching remains important, medical schools have increasingly incorporated interactive and hands-on learning experiences to enhance the educational experience.
Simulation-based training has emerged as a valuable tool in medical education, allowing students to practice clinical skills in a controlled environment. Simulation scenarios can range from simple task trainers for procedures like suturing to sophisticated full-body simulators that mimic real patient interactions. These simulations provide students with valuable hands-on experience and the opportunity to make mistakes in a safe setting before working with actual patients. Simulation-based training has been shown to improve patient outcomes and reduce medical errors, making it an essential component of modern medical education.
Another innovative training model is competency-based education, which focuses on student mastery of specific skills and knowledge rather than time spent in traditional classrooms. Competency-based programs allow students to progress at their own pace and demonstrate proficiency in key areas before advancing to more complex tasks. This model emphasizes outcomes and assessments, ensuring that graduates are well-prepared to meet the demands of modern healthcare practice. Competency-based education is especially well-suited for medical professionals seeking additional training or career advancement.
Team-based training is another important aspect of modern medical education, reflecting the growing emphasis on collaborative care in healthcare settings. Interprofessional education brings together students from different disciplines, such as medicine, nursing, pharmacy, and social work, to learn and work together as a team. Team-based training teaches students the importance of communication, collaboration, and shared decision-making in providing high-quality patient care. By learning to work effectively with other healthcare professionals, students are better prepared to navigate the complexities of modern healthcare delivery.
Technology has played a major role in shaping the future of medical training models, enabling educators to innovate and adapt their teaching methods. Virtual reality (VR) and augmented reality (AR) are increasingly being used in medical education to provide immersive and interactive learning experiences. VR simulations allow students to practice surgical procedures, explore complex anatomy, and even interact with virtual patients. AR technology overlays digital information onto the real world, enhancing the learning environment and providing students with valuable insights into patient care.
Online learning platforms have also revolutionized medical education, offering students the flexibility to access coursework and resources from anywhere at any time. E-learning modules, webinars, and podcasts provide students with a variety of ways to engage with course material and interact with faculty and peers. Online learning has become especially important during the COVID-19 pandemic, allowing medical schools to continue educating students remotely while maintaining social distancing guidelines.
